Bogumil – Name Meaning
The name Bogumil is of Slavic origin and is derived from the words “bog” meaning “God” and “mil” meaning “grace”. The name can be translated to mean “God’s grace” or “God’s favor”. It is a popular name in Poland, Slovakia, and other Slavic countries.
